Output d1526a86008890509a8ae17f8772ef3bee8c6a3aefbcfc34e06f5f4454883cf2:7

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df76734f24e4968525a9853b03900a2590effe5e OP_EQUAL
address
3N4aWQG4ftQgJA4kxMbc4KuzRRcLdUcBr8
transaction
d1526a86008890509a8ae17f8772ef3bee8c6a3aefbcfc34e06f5f4454883cf2
spent
true